21 Facts About Olamide

facts about olamide.html1.

Olamide Gbenga Adedeji was born on 15 March 1989 and is a Nigerian rapper, singer, songwriter, and record executive.

2.

Olamide is regarded as one of the most influential artists in Nigeria and Africa and has been crucial to the creative and commercial success of several Afrobeats music stars, and is consistently praised for his role in elevating street pop to mainstream recognition as a distinct music genre.

3.

On 17 July 2013, Olamide became the first Nigerian to sign an endorsement deal with Ciroc.

4.

Olamide Gbenga Adedeji was born in Bariga, Lagos State, on 15 March 1989.

5.

Olamide is the second of Pa Adedeji's three children with Ronke Osisanya Adedeji, his second wife.

6.

Olamide started his career when he released the debut single, "Eni Duro", in 2010.

7.

Olamide studied mass communication at Tai Solarin University but dropped out due to financial problems.

8.

Olamide allegedly had a love child with Maria Okanrende, who at the time worked at The Beat 99.9 FM.

9.

Olamide was signed to ID Cabasa's Coded Tunes record label and was managed by Toni Payne.

10.

Olamide's debut offering led to collaborations with numerous artists, including Wizkid, ID Cabasa, 9ice,2phat, Reminisce and D'banj.

11.

In May 2013, it was reported that Olamide had signed a record deal with DB Records.

12.

On 14 November 2014, Olamide released his fourth album Street OT through YBNL Nation.

13.

The ideology of the title of the album is to glorify and show his love for the "streets", a word with which Olamide is synonymous with.

14.

Olamide collaborated with Phyno in 2015 to release 2 Kings.

15.

Olamide revealed to the public on 18 February 2020 that his record label, YBNL Nation, has signed a joint venture deal with an international distribution company Empire.

16.

Olamide further stated that Fireboy DML and any new artist signed to YBNL Nation will join him to benefit from the deal.

17.

Olamide announced in March 2021 that he was done working on another album.

18.

Olamide mentioned that his son was the inspiration on why he titled the album UY Scuti.

19.

On 5 February 2022, Olamide hinted at retirement after the release of his 12th studio album.

20.

Olamide released his 10th studio album titled Unruly on 9 August 2023.

21.

Olamide announced on 26 June 2024 that he had completed work on a seven-track project titled Ikigai.
